Bonnet
Opening
Open the front left door.
Pull the interior bonnet release lever A , located at the bottom of the door aperture.
Push the exterior safety catch B to the left and raise the bonnet.
Unclip the stay C from its housing.
Fix the stay in the notch to hold the bonnet open.
The location of the interior bonnet release lever prevents opening of the
bonnet while the front left door is closed.
Do not open the bonnet in high winds.
When the engine is hot, handle the exterior safety catch and the bonnet stay with
care (risk of burns).
Before doing anything under the bonnet, switch off the Stop & Start system
to avoid any risk of injury resulting from an automatic change to START mode.
Closing
Take the stay out of the support notch.
Clip the stay in its housing.
Lower the bonnet and release it at the end of its travel.
Pull on the bonnet to check that it is secured correctly.
